900字范文,内容丰富有趣,生活中的好帮手!
900字范文 > jquery实现点击其他区域时隐藏下拉div和遮罩层办法【jquery】

jquery实现点击其他区域时隐藏下拉div和遮罩层办法【jquery】

时间:2020-12-01 13:12:54

相关推荐

jquery实现点击其他区域时隐藏下拉div和遮罩层办法【jquery】

web前端|js教程

jquery,点击区域,隐藏,下拉div,遮罩层,jquery隐藏遮罩层

web前端-js教程

circ编码 源码,ubuntu里host键,tomcat默认访问的页面,外阴长爬虫,郑州php教学视频,做seo好还是做php程序员好lzw

为了更好的用户体验,在做下拉获取其他有弹出层的时候,当展开下拉时,要做到点击其他区域也能自动隐藏收起下拉和遮罩层,这样的效果用一段js就可以了。

微请柬源码-婚礼请帖,ubuntu下载不了中文,破解网站加密爬虫,php 正则 style,哈密seo服务lzw

以下图为例的一个下拉菜单为参考:

倒计时app源码,vscode同时运行两个,ubuntu iso解压,tomcat向下兼容么,网页爬虫编程,php单页源码,seo教程视频泛目录违规词lzw

效果实现源码:

$(document).bind(click, function(e) { var e = e || window.event; //浏览器兼容性 var elem = e.target || e.srcElement; while (elem) { //循环判断至跟节点,防止点击的是div子元素 if (elem.id && elem.id == menu) {return; } elem = elem.parentNode; } //点击的不是div或其子元素 $(.menuList,.overlay).hide();});

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。